t1infos – Utilities for PostScript fonts
There are here two little programs written in C (using t1lib) for scanning Type 1 fonts, and doing:
- compute the
black area
of each glyph, with how much percent of the square containing the glyph is black, and - checking if the
extremas
(see Adobe Type 1 specifications) of the outline are correct, and tell which one are missing.
There is also here a PostScript dictionary containing three
algorithms for automatic kerning (the kerning is computed
on the fly
instead of being pre-computed by
external software like TeX, groff or lout; very useful for some
PostScript hacking). Two of these algorithms are quite classical;
the third is original and is PostScript-optimized. The PostScript
file in the distribution contains both demonstration code and the
dictionary itself.
